About the Program

Your Journey to Manufacturing Leadership Starts Here

The M&S Graduate Program is Sanofi's flagship early career accelerator, designed to fast-track exceptional talent into M&S China's core leadership pipeline. Over 3 years, you will gain cross-regional, cross-functional business immersion across critical M&S operations — building deep operational expertise, strategic thinking, and global perspective through real-world challenges. With industry-leading executive support — including a Site Head as your Career Sponsor and a Global M&S Leader as your dedicated mentor — you will benefit from direct access to M&S China Cluster and Global Business Leaders through regular executive dialogues, a personalized development journey with external professional coaching, and targeted capability building in Digital & AI, critical thinking, and leading change. This is your express lane to becoming a strong successor in M&S China's core leadership team.

Capital Project Learning & Execution Support

· Support and progressively take ownership of capital project delivery — from design to closure — including workforce planning, study, execution, CQV plans, and third-party contracts

· Contribute to project initiation assessments and funding proposals, developing the ability to present data-driven recommendations to site leadership

· Build proficiency in planning, executing, and monitoring engineering projects, with growing independence by Year 2–3

Reliability Engineering & Maintenance Operations

· Learn and apply reliability engineering principles to optimize manufacturing output and maintenance cost efficiency

· Support allocation decisions for engineering and maintenance budgets across projects and operational needs

· Develop hands-on expertise in pharmaceutical manufacturing engineering and maintenance processes, including automation systems

Regulatory Compliance & Process Improvement — Leadership Potential in Action

· Support the development and implementation of strategies to ensure all engineering, automation, and maintenance activities comply with GMP, FDA, and relevant industry regulations

· Identify and contribute to process improvement initiatives that enhance efficiency, safety, and quality — practicing the structured problem-solving mindset that defines future engineering leaders

· Progressively take ownership of improvement projects, moving from contributor to project lead by Year 3

Vendor & Stakeholder Management

· Assist in the selection and management of external contractors and suppliers, building commercial acumen and negotiation skills

· Collaborate cross-functionally with Quality, Supply Chain, and central functions — developing the ability to influence and align stakeholders without direct authority

· Participate in key site decisions (Strategic Planning, Site Master Plan, Regulatory Compliance Strategies) as an active contributor, gaining early exposure to enterprise-level decision-making

About you:

Specific skills and experience requirement

· Experience: At least 2–3 years of experience in a specialized function such as engineering, maintenance, manufacturing operations, automation, or related technical roles — ideally within pharmaceutical, chemical, or food industries

· Soft skill: Proficient in interpersonal skill, presentation skill, communication skill, leadership abilities, teamwork influence, complex problem-solving skill and etc.,

· Technical skill: Project Management: Proficiency in planning, executing, and monitoring large-scale projects.

· Technical Expertise: In-depth knowledge of engineering & maintenance principles on pharmaceutical manufacturing processes.

· Problem-Solving: Excellent analytical and problem-solving skills to address technical issues.

  • Education: Master's Degree required; Engineering (Mechanical, Electrical, Automation, Chemical), Life Sciences, or related technical disciplines; top MBA with prior engineering/manufacturing exposure also considered

· Languages: Proficient in listening, speaking, reading and writing English, hold CET6 and above language certificate is preferred
